The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 97230 zip code. The total population is 41563, of which, 21272 are male and 20291 are female. With a total area of 35.938 square miles, the population density is 1106.8 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 39.5 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ics
The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 97230 zip code is $76335. This is -7.92% less than the national average. This income places 14.1%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$27868. Education
In the 97230 zip code, 87.4%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 27.9%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ics
In the 97230 zip, there are an estimated 20933 people in the labor force, of which, 19745 are employed, and 1188 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 26.8 minutes. Of the total people that work, 1848 worked from home and 19374 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 36.5. Housing
The median home value for the 97230 zip code is 350800. There is an estimated 15825 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1304 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1401.
